Instead of the typical pixelation or blurriness that you see when you blow up an image the old-fashioned way, an AI upscaler intelligently fills in the gaps. So, what’s this AI upscaler and why should you bother? Well, these clever tools use machine learning to enhance an image when it’s enlarged. While MidJourney already offers quality settings that are more than up to the task for the average user, if you have a penchant for meticulous detail or if you’re sporting a larger or ultrawide display, you might want to go the extra mile with an AI upscaler. The more specific you are with the prompt, the closer the AI will get to the vision you have in mind. Just describe the scene or the vibe you want your wallpaper to convey. You don’t have to be a wordsmith to come up with effective prompts. For instance, a prompt could be “a serene beach at sunset” or “an intricate mandala design with hues of blue and gold”. The prompt can be as simple or as detailed as you want. This is a string of text that describes the type of image you want. MidJourney allows you to use a written prompt to guide the creation of your wallpaper. Tip: For a device like a tablet, which is used in both landscape and portrait modes, it’s better to use its landscape aspect ratio as your basis, since in portrait mode it will simply crop the sides and usually center the subject of the image. If you know the pixel count or even just the dimensions of your devices, you can also use one of several online aspect ratio calculators to figure out what you’re working with. RELATED: How to Make Custom iPhone Wallpapers (No App Required) To be certain, you can check your device’s aspect ratio under its display settings or do a quick search online. However, there are also ultrawide monitors which have an aspect ratio of 21:9. Typically, smartphones use an aspect ratio of 9:16, tablets 4:3, and most monitors 16:9. RELATED: How to Search for Cool Wallpapers Online In MidJourney, you can specify the aspect ratio by adding “–ar” followed by your desired ratio, like “–ar 16:9” to your prompt. That’s because if the aspect ratio of your wallpaper doesn’t match that of your device’s display, it could be stretched, squished, or cropped, leading to an unsightly result.
